That AMD X2 3800+ is a good deal, but if your only looking for great gaming performance, stick to a single core and update later on when games does support it fully, it might take a long time. check this chart http://www.tomshardware.com/cpu/200508011/athlon_64_x2_3800-07.html I have a Pentium D dual core 3.2 Ghz and are very happy with it, its not the fastest for games but multitasking rocks I was downloading from a friends FTP in 1 MB/s and played BF2 at highest details 1280x1024 and game still runned smooth, i dont belive any single core CPU could have done the same. If i would buy a CPU just for gaming, then i would go for the single AMD 64 3800+ http://www.newegg.com/Product/Product.asp?Item=N82E16819103531 VanBuren
